Sourdough as a Nutritional Powerhouse
Sourdough bread, in distinction, is commonly celebrated for its nutritional Added benefits. Built by way of a pure fermentation procedure, sourdough features a decrease glycemic index when compared to other breads, indicating it has a slower effect on blood sugar amounts. This can make it a much better choice for maintaining Vitality levels through the school working day.

Furthermore, the fermentation method in sourdough breaks down many of the gluten and phytic acid in the flour, rendering it much easier to digest and boosting the bioavailability of nutrients like magnesium, iron, and zinc. This positions sourdough for a nutritious choice for school meals, specifically when built with complete grains.

The Accessibility of Sourdough: Price tag and Preparation Difficulties
While sourdough delivers many wellness Positive aspects, its integration into faculty meals systems is not devoid of challenges. One particular significant barrier is Charge. Sourdough bread, specially โรงเรียนสอนทำอาหารบ้านอาจารย์ลักษณ์ when created with high-high-quality, organic elements, can be more expensive than commercially generated bread. This makes it difficult for educational facilities, Particularly Individuals with restricted budgets, to supply sourdough regularly.

An additional problem is preparing. Sourdough needs a lengthier fermentation approach, which may be tricky to manage in a faculty kitchen. Some schools have tackled this by partnering with community bakeries, but this Option is probably not possible in all areas.
